Re: End Insertion/Insertion
Cohn, Jonathan
While this might happen in some places, this sounds like a new JAWS feature related to tracking changes in documents. One place you might see this is on a shopping site where the price is listed as 12.99 and then crossed out and a 8.99 price is glowing in your face. There is a rather new feature in HTML to indicate that.
I would expect that the JAWS features provided in Microsoft Word for reading with track changes should also control this on web pages, but I don't remember the details.

moderated
Re: trouble attaching a PDF
Bill White
Hi, Madison. The first thing you want to do is to locate the pdf file on your drive. Once you have done that, copy the file, not the file contents, to the clipboard with CONTROL plus C. In other words, don't open the file, just copy it to the clipboard, once you have Arrowed to it.
Once this has been done, Open Outlook, and start a new message to the recipient. Once you are in the body of the message, and have typed the message, press ENTER at the end of the message, so there is a blank line at the end of your message.
Find the blank line at the end of your message, then use CONTROL plus V to paste the pdf file into the message. The file should now be attached to the E-mail message.
